Now this is more like it! Graveyard Rats is a far superior episode, maybe because it’s based on Henry Kuttner’s The Graveyard Rats and not some vanity piffle from Guillermo del Toro.

Yes, only David Hewlett gets top billing in this episode, but that’s because Masson, his character, hogs the screen time of almost the entire episode.

This character is a naughty grave robber that is falling behind on paying his debt. He thinks he has struck gold when he overhears a family discussing about how the deceased should be buried with “priceless” goodies, but that adventure only leads him into stumbling into a series of rat-infested narrow tunnels underneath the cemetery.

Ooh, he soon discovers a mysterious temple to some elder god-like thing (well, it is a story by Henry Kuttner, after all). Surely his night is looking up!

While this is a far more successful episode than the previous one, it suffers the same major issue as the other episode: pacing. While it is nowhere as badly paced as to push the fun bits of the episode into the last five minutes, like that other episode did, this one serves the claustrophobic, gruesome goodness only in the last 15 minutes or so.

Far too much of the episode is devoted to David Hewlett chewing scenery. Oh look, a nightmare! Oh, look at Mr Hewlett delivering exposition in animated, sometimes overly animated, manner! Look at the lovely scenery and costumes as Mr Hewlett prances around the place!

I know, Mr Hewlett and the director go way back, but what is this? Is Vincenzo Natali hoping to help Mr Hewlett win an acting award or something?

If this episode had removed much of its bloat, it would be a solid scared-stiffer. In its current form, only the final act is worth a second look.

Hopefully, the show will have nowhere to go but up from here. Hopefully.
